2. The Game Contribution Percentage
Not all games contribute equally to wagering. Slots usually contribute 100%. But table games like blackjack or roulette? They often contribute only 10% or even 0%. If you try to wager a free bonus on registration no deposit UK 2026 on live dealer games, you will never meet the requirement. Stick to the slots listed in the offer terms.

- Read the wagering requirement formula. Some casinos apply wagering to the bonus amount only (e.g., 35x £10 = £350). Others apply it to the bonus plus winnings (e.g., 35x £15 = £525). The second one is much harder to beat. Always calculate this before you spin.

Can I withdraw the free bonus immediately?
No. You must meet the wagering requirement first. For example, a 35x wagering on a £10 bonus means you need to wager £350 before you can withdraw. Some offers also have a max cashout limit, like £100. Check the T&Cs.

What happens if I win a lot from a no deposit bonus?
Most offers have a max cashout. For example, if you win £500 from a £10 free bonus with a £100 max cashout, you can only withdraw £100. The rest is forfeited. This is standard. Do not expect to become a millionaire from a free bonus.
Can I claim multiple no deposit bonuses?
Yes, but only one per casino. Most operators have a clause that says ‘one bonus per household, IP address, or device’. If you try to claim multiple accounts, they will void your winnings and ban you. Do not do it.
